    Pengembangan Profesional Awal Guru Pendidikan Agama Islam dan Strategi untuk Melanjutkan Pengembangannya

    Full text link
    Teaching is lifelong learning. Turning on all the time, new and old teachers, beginners or professionals will still grapple with how to improve many aspects of teaching, each year demanded to show more improvement. Every idea considers continuing professional development throughout your career. This article examines the following questions: 1. How to start assessing a teacher\u27s professional skills? 2. Do teachers need to understand the standards used by others to assess their professional skills? 3. What model is used to describe the teacher\u27s journey from \u27beginner\u27 to \u27expert\u27? 4. How do expert teachers assess themselves and how do they overcome and adapt to change? 5. How can teachers collaborate to make structured observations of their work, as required by the assessment requirements? The results of the discussion concluded: 1) The complexity of assessment that binds teachers and schools continues to increase because assessment is used for various purposes in different contexts; 2) Interstate New Teacher Assessment and Support Consortium (InTASC) was formed to create "compatible with institutions" standards that can be reviewed by professional organizations and state institutions as a basis for licensing beginner teachers. The InTASC standard (Miller, 1992) is written as 10 principles, which are then further explained in terms of teacher knowledge, disposition, and performance; 3) There are many different theories describing the journey of preparation for beginner teachers to become professionals, this requires time, effort, and support and finally changes follow the predictable stages of development; 4) Teachers with high levels of expertise can observe and adapt their own actions. To do this, they must be in harmony with the feelings and behavior of children and pay attention to what children do and say, rather than focusing primarily on themselves, otherwise they do not equate judgment with testing. they take into account test scores, but their judgments are transient and are based on a much broader bank of evidence, specifically that progress over absolute scores and children\u27s knowledge and context; 5) Teachers rarely can be authentic and accurate participant observers because of the inherent differences in their roles, but student / teacher collaborators have a unique perspective on insiders and outsiders, colleagues and observers, class members involved and critical collaborator

    Matsal dalam Perspektif Hadits Tarbawi: Studi atas Hadits tentang Perumpamaan Teman yang Baik dan Teman yang Buruk

    Full text link
    Matsal is one of the most commonly used uslubs (language styles), both in profane and sacred texts, such as the scriptures. There are many verses in the Qur\u27an and the hadiths of the Prophet. using mass to convey religious messages. This is because the material is believed to help the reader to better understand, reflect on, and apply the message in the text. The language style matures, draws the reader closer to the meaning of the text, presents a concrete and tangible picture of abstract concepts and meanings, and trains the reader in his or her ability to determine aspects of appropriateness between what is said and interpreted. No less than a thousand hadith using mass. He makes good notes with expressions, gestures, pictures, and more. Even the Prophet. use a medium style of language whether at home or on the go, sleeping or waking and the situation between them. The Prophet\u27s Prophet was not always dependent on himself, but also on Allah Almighty. and the angels. The themes developed are also varied, including the fields of faith, worship, morals, asceticism, fadhaail al-A\u27mal, tarhib, targhib, and more. The purpose is clear, to make it easier for people to understand the message. One of the hadith of the Prophet (saws). using the mass language style is a hadith about the imagery of good and bad friends. Good friends are likened and portrayed as perfumers, while bad friends are likened to blacksmiths. The perfume seller is identical to the scent, a clean and dignified place, a happy mood and a happy soul, like a heavenly atmosphere. While the blacksmith is identical to the hot air, the spark, and the unpleasant scent that is choking the chest, the fire is like hell. Being friends with the saints leads to heaven, and being friends with the wicked can lead to hell. At this point it is important that one is careful and selective in choosing friends and the social environment, because misunderstanding and choosing friends will result in great loss and destruction, both in the world and in the hereafter. The use of the mass language style in this hadith gives you a clear picture of who your best friends should follow, and who your best friends should avoid. The perspective of the celestial hadith in this study reveals the educational values ??contained in the Prophet\u27s body

    Pengembangan Model Pembelajaran Flipped Classroom untuk Meningkatkan Hasil Belajar Sejarah Kebudayaan Islam (SKI) di Madrasah Tsanawiyah Miftahul Qulub Tawar Gondang Mojokerto

    Full text link
    Learning model based on Flipped Classroom is one of the student-centered learning model to improve the effectiveness of learning. It is therefore important that educators understand their students\u27 academic and social background before reflecting on and planning their lessons, the pedagogical techniques they want to use and the type of assessment they believe will engage the student in the learning process. The purpose of this development are: 1) Developing the correct flipped classroom learning model used for MI Al Muhsinun Mojokerto City 2) Improving learning outcomes by using the flipped classroom learning model in Sejarah Kebudayaan Islam (SKI) learning in MI Al Muhsinun Mojokerto City. From the results of this research development can be concluded: 1) Expert validation and testing results, flipped classroom learning model is feasible to be used for the subject of Sejarah Kebudayaan Islam (SKI), because the developed product is not revised by the expert but from the results of the dissemination of student questionnaires that must be revised : (a) Improving the model\u27s appearance or changing its learning strategy, and (b) increasing the use of resources in applying the model. 2) Making product development model through social media can improve student learning result of Sejarah Kebudayaan Islam (SKI) in MI Al Muhsinun Mojokerto City. From the experimental class, there is an increase of learning completeness from Pre Test and Post Test that is 78.78% each up to 92.63%

    Studi Empiris tentang Pengaruh Budaya Organisasi, Gaya kepemimpinan, Motivasi Belajar dan Manajemen Pembelajaran terhadap Kinerja Akademik Mahasiswa pada Sekolah Tinggi Ilmu Tarbiyah Raden Wijaya Mojokerto

    Full text link
    Departing from the analysis of academic social symptoms, the background lack of interest or become a big burden for students to be active in learning due to various orientations including many tasks that are too difficult in quantity and quality. This problem has an impact on student achievement. The low level of student achievement can be seen from the students\u27 achievement and the worse the students postponed the obligation to apply or complete other academic tasks as a whole. This study aims to determine the influence of Organizational Culture, Leadership Style, Motivation learning, And Satisfaction academic service Against Student Academic Performance. This research was conducted at Tarbiyah High School of Raden Wijaya Mojokerto. The number of samples taken 48 students. This study used a saturated sample. Data were collected by survey method. Data analysis technique used is Multiple Linear Regression. The results of this study indicate that organizational culture, leadership style, learning motivation does not affect student academic performance. While learning management have an effect on to student academic performance
